SIPp 客户端以不同的主机为目标



我正在创建一个SIPp脚本来生成一些SIP呼叫。由于我有 4 台服务器,我需要在所有服务器之间进行负载平衡。我知道 SIPP 将在执行开始时从 DNS 解析 IP,并使用此 IP,直到场景完成。

为了改变这种行为,我遵循了这个建议。基本上我需要做的就是将其添加到我的 uac.xml 场景中:

<nop>
<action>
<setdest host="[field0 file=iplist.csv]" port="5080" protocol="udp" />
</action>
</nop>

但是,如果我从命令行禁止远程主机,我无法运行该方案,因为它会抛出:缺少远程主机参数。此方案需要它。

如果我传递远程主机,看起来 SIPp 忽略了从 uac.xml 脚本设置目标主机的操作。

谁能帮我解决这个问题?

您无法从 SIPP 工具进行负载平衡,因为它在执行命令时需要强制主机。因此,您可以使用不同的主机执行 4 个 sipp 实例

相关内容

最新更新